The R3116x series are CMOS-based voltage detector ICs with high detector threshold accuracy and ultra-low supply current, which can be operated at an extremely low voltage and is used for system reset as an example. Each of these ICs consists of a voltage reference unit, a comparator, resistors for detector threshold setting, an output driver, a hysteresis circuit and an output delay circuit. The detector threshold is internally fixed with high accuracy and does not require any adjustment. Two output types, Nch open drain type and CMOS type are available. The R3116x series are operable at a lower voltage than that of the R3112x series, and can be driven by a single battery. Three types of packages, SOT-23-5, SC-82AB, and DFN(PL)1010-4 are available.

Funkcje

Tłumaczenie AI
  • Supply Current: Typ. 0.35μA (-VDET = 1.5V, VDD = -VDET + 1V)
  • Operating Voltage Range: 0.5V to 6.0V (Topt = 25°C)
  • Detector Threshold Range: 0.7V to 5.0V (0.1V step)
  • Detector Threshold Accuracy: ±0.8% (-VDET ≥ 1.5V)
  • Temperature - Drift Coefficient of Detector Threshold: Typ. ±30ppm/°C
  • Built - in Output Delay Circuit: Typ. 100ms with an external capacitor: 0.022μF
  • Output Delay Time Accuracy: ±15% (-VDET ≥ 1.5V)
  • Output Types: Nch Open Drain "L" and CMOS
  • Packages: DFN(PL)1010 - 4, SC - 82AB, SOT - 23 - 5
